Ingredients for Easy Carrot Cake Recipe Simple

For the cake

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 2 teaspoons ba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up light brown sugar
  • 1 cup vegetable oil
  • 4 large eggs
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 3 cups finely shredded carrots
  • 3/4 cup chopped walnuts

For the cream cheese frosting

  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 3 1/2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 to 2 tablespoons milk, as needed

How to Make Easy Carrot Cake Recipe Simple

1. Prep the pans

Heat your oven to 350°F. Grease and line two 8-inch round cake pans with parchment paper.

2. Mix the dry ingredients

Whisk the fl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, baking soda, and salt in a medium bowl.

3. Mix the wet 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k the granulated sugar, brown sugar, oil, eggs, and vanilla until smooth.

4. Add carrots and combine

Stir the shredded carrots into the wet mixture. Add the dry ingredients and mix just until no dry streaks remain. Fold in the chopped walnuts.

5. Bake

Divide the batter evenly between the pans. Bake for 28 to 34 minutes, or until a toothpick comes out with a few moist crumbs.

6. Cool completely

Let the cakes cool in the pans for 10 minutes. Turn them out onto a rack and cool them fully before frosting.

7. Frost and finish

Beat the cream cheese and butter until smooth. Add the powdered sugar and vanilla, then beat until fluffy. Add a little milk if needed for a softer spread. Frost the first layer, stack the second layer, and cover the top and sides. Finish with chopped walnuts for a classic look.

Tips for the Best Easy Carrot Cake Recipe Simple

Shred the carrots finely

Fine shreds melt into the batter better and help the cake stay tender.

Do not overmix

Mix only until the flour disappears. That keeps the crumb soft instead of heavy.

Cool before frosting

Warm cake will melt the frosting and make the layers slide.

Use block cream cheese

Block-style cream cheese gives the frosting a thicker, smoother texture than spreadable tubs.

Storage

Store the frosted cake covered in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. For the best texture, let slices sit out briefly before serving. You can also freeze unfrosted layers for up to 2 months. Wrap them tightly, then thaw in the fridge before frosting.

FAQ

How to bake a simple carrot cake?

To bake a simple carrot cake, mix dry ingredients in one bowl and wet ingredients in another, stir in shredded carrots, combine everything gently, then bake in prepared cake pans at 350°F until the center sets. This easy carrot cake recipe simple method keeps the steps clear and beginner-friendly.

What is the secret to the best carrot cake?

The best carrot cake starts with freshly shredded carrots, oil for a soft crumb, warm spices, and careful mixing. A good carrot cake should stay moist, tender, and balanced, with frosting that adds richness without overpowering the cake.

Can you eat carrot cake with diabetes?

People with diabetes may need to watch portion size and total sugar intake. Carrot cake usually contains sugar, flour, and frosting, so it may not fit every eating plan. A doctor or registered dietitian can give the safest advice for individual needs.
